The Effect of Transcutaneous Auricular Vagus Nerve Stimulation on Sleep Quality in Insomnia: a Systematic Review and Meta-analysis
Hasani A, Sani SM, Kamroo A, Parsaei M, Sarvi MM, Amirifard H
Current Sleep Medicine Reports · 2025
Key finding
This systematic review and meta-analysis concluded that taVNS significantly improves sleep quality in insomnia as measured by the PSQI.
